How the checkout works

The flow is straightforward. Staff select a customer by name or number, open an existing order or start a new one, and scan items using a barcode scanner or enter them manually. Packaging and commissions are added to the order line. When the basket is complete, staff print or email the packing slip and invoice, then process payment: PIN, cash, credit card via a linked terminal, or automatic debit. Outstanding invoices or balances can be settled in the same transaction. The customer signs digitally on screen, and the order is done. The transaction is logged, the inventory updated, and the invoice posted.

A practical example

A customer arrives with a trolley of cut flowers. The staff member scans the lots, adds a packaging charge, and sees a reminder that the customer has an open invoice from last week. Both amounts are settled in one payment. The customer signs, takes their packing slip, and is through the checkout in a couple of minutes.

What changes for your team

The biggest shift is administrative. Reconciling payments, chasing open balances, and correcting keying errors after the fact all eat time that floor staff don't have during a busy morning. Handling outstanding invoices at the point of sale means less follow-up later. Digital signatures are stored directly on the order, so there's no paper trail to manage separately.

Multiple registers can run in parallel on one location, and the module syncs with your FreshPortal back office in real time. Configuration is flexible: you can set payment methods per customer or per branch, toggle commissions per invoice, and choose whether each scan opens a new order line or increments an existing one.

The module requires connected customer and product data (including barcodes), a configured printer, and a PSP link for electronic payments.
